How Our Drywall Replacement & Repair Service Works

When you notice damage to your drywall, it’s easy to feel overwhelmed. But our approach is straightforward and designed to get your home looking its best without unnecessary fuss. We believe in doing the job right the first time, which means carefully assessing the damage and using the right methods to fix it. A proper repair process prevents recurring issues. We’ll explain everything so you know exactly what to expect.

Initial Assessment and Water Source Identification

First, we’ll carefully inspect the damaged drywall to understand the extent of the problem and, crucially, the source of any moisture. Identifying the root cause is vital before we start any repair work. This step usually takes about an hour, depending on the complexity.

Containment and Preparation

Next, we’ll set up containment to protect your unaffected areas from dust and debris. We’ll remove damaged drywall sections carefully. Protecting your living space is a priority for us. This preparation phase can take a few hours.

Drywall Removal and Disposal

We’ll meticulously remove the compromised drywall, ensuring all damaged material is properly bagged and disposed of. Safe material removal prevents further contamination. This part of the job typically takes a couple of hours for a standard room.

Installation of New Drywall

New drywall panels are cut to fit and securely installed, creating a fresh surface. Precise panel installation ensures a solid foundation for the next steps. This can take anywhere from half a day to a full day, depending on the area size.

Taping, Mudding, and Sanding

Our skilled technicians will then tape the seams, apply multiple coats of joint compound (mud), and sand it smooth. Achieving a smooth finish requires patience and expertise. This process usually takes 2-3 days, allowing for proper drying times between coats.

Priming and Painting

Finally, we apply a primer and paint to match your existing walls, leaving you with a flawless, like-new finish. Matching your wall’s color perfectly is our goal. This final step typically takes about a day to complete.

Warning Signs You Need Drywall Replacement & Repair

Catching drywall issues early can save you a lot of money and prevent more serious problems down the line. Your walls are often the first indicator of underlying issues, so paying attention to these signs is smart. Proactive home maintenance is always a good idea. Don’t ignore these signals; they’re your home telling you it needs attention.

Musty Odors That Won’t Go Away

A persistent damp or musty smell, especially after rain or in humid conditions, often means moisture is trapped behind your drywall. Investigating strange smells is crucial for your home’s health.

Visible Water Stains or Discoloration

Yellow or brown spots on your ceiling or walls are clear indicators of past or present water intrusion. Addressing water stains promptly prevents them from spreading or worsening.

Peeling or Bubbling Paint

When paint starts to bubble or peel away from the drywall surface, it’s usually a sign that moisture is getting trapped underneath. Repairing peeling paint stops further damage to the drywall paper.

Cracks or Crumbling Drywall

Cracks, especially those that seem to be growing, or sections of drywall that feel soft and crumbly, suggest structural weakening or water damage. Fixing cracked drywall maintains your wall’s integrity.

Mold or Mildew Growth

Any visible signs of mold or mildew on your walls or ceilings are serious and require immediate attention. Removing mold safely is essential for your family’s health.

Sagging or Bowing Walls

If sections of your drywall appear to be sagging or bowing outwards, it can indicate significant moisture damage or structural compromise. Correcting sagging walls is a critical repair task.

Drywall Replacement & Repair vs. DIY: When To Call a Professional

Situation DIY? Call a Pro? Why
Small nail pops or screw pops Yes No These are common and easily fixed with a little spackle and sanding.
Minor dents or dings from furniture Yes No Light surface damage can be patched with spackle and a putty knife.
Hole the size of a fist (e.g., doorknob impact) Maybe Yes Larger holes require patching with a piece of drywall and proper taping for a smooth finish.
Large holes (over 12 inches in diameter) No Yes These require cutting out the damaged section, adding backing support, and fitting a new piece of drywall.
Water stains or discoloration from a known, fixed leak Maybe Yes While you can paint over stains, a pro ensures the drywall is fully dry and can replace it if damaged, preventing mold.
Suspected mold growth or persistent musty odors Absolutely Not Yes Mold requires professional assessment and remediation to ensure it’s safely removed and doesn’t return.
Ceiling damage or sagging drywall No Yes Ceiling work is more complex and carries fall risks; professionals ensure secure installation.

While small DIY fixes can save you money, it’s often best to bring in the pros for anything beyond minor cosmetic issues. Professional drywall repair ensures a durable, seamless finish. When you’re unsure, it’s always better to get an expert opinion to prevent future problems.

Drywall Replacement & Repair Cost In Forney, TX

The cost for drywall replacement and repair in Forney, TX, can vary significantly based on the size of the affected area, the severity of the damage, and the complexity of the repair. Understanding potential costs helps you budget. These figures are general estimates and not a final quote.

Service Typical Price Range What Affects Cost
Patching small holes (up to 6 inches) $150 – $400 The number of patches and the wall’s texture influence the price.
Repairing medium holes (6-18 inches) $300 – $700 Requires cutting in new drywall and proper taping, adding to labor time.
Replacing large damaged sections (over 18 inches) $500 – $1,500+ Involves cutting out, adding backing, fitting new drywall, and extensive finishing.
Water stain treatment and painting $400 – $1,200 Depends on the size of the stain, whether drywall needs replacement, and paint matching.
Textured ceiling repair $500 – $1,800+ Matching ceiling textures is highly skilled work and can be time-consuming.
Full wall or ceiling replacement (partial) $800 – $2,500+ This is for significant damage requiring the removal and installation of multiple sheets of drywall.

Common Questions About Drywall Replacement & Repair

What if I have a hole in my drywall from a plumbing leak?

Plumbing leaks can cause significant damage, often requiring more than just a patch. We’ll carefully remove the wet, damaged drywall to inspect for mold and ensure the area is completely dry before installing new material. Addressing water damage thoroughly is crucial to prevent future mold growth and structural issues. We make sure your walls are sound and healthy again.

How long does it typically take to repair drywall?

The timeline depends on the extent of the damage. Small patches might take a day or two, including drying time for mud. Larger repairs or full wall replacements can take 3-5 days or longer, especially if multiple coats of mud and extensive sanding are needed. Estimating repair time accurately involves assessing the full scope. We’ll give you a clear timeline once we’ve seen the damage.

Is it safe to be in my home while you’re doing drywall repairs?

Yes, it’s generally safe. We take great care to contain dust and debris using plastic sheeting and air scrubbers. We also use HEPA vacuums to clean up thoroughly. Ensuring a clean work environment is a standard part of our process. Your family’s comfort and safety are important to us.

Can you match the texture of my existing walls?

Absolutely. Our technicians are skilled at matching various drywall textures, from smooth finishes to knockdown or orange peel. Perfect texture matching is key to making repairs invisible. We take pride in making the repaired area blend seamlessly with the rest of your wall.

Do I need to worry about insurance for drywall damage?

If your drywall damage is due to a covered event like a storm, fire, or major water intrusion (not a slow leak), your homeowner’s insurance might cover the repairs.
